About Cristina
I am a passionate language educator and advocate for multilingual learning, with experience teaching Spanish and English while supporting English Language Learners in diverse educational environments.
Currently, I serve as ELL Coordinator and Spanish Teacher at Equality Charter School, where I help students strengthen their language skills, build academic confidence, and succeed in a multicultural learning environment. I also support student development through programs such as the Summer Math Bridge Program, helping middle school students transition into high school successfully.
In 2023, I had the opportunity to teach internationally at Kaennakhon Witthayalai School in Thailand through XploreAsia, where I taught ESL to students ages 13–16 using the Direct Method to enhance speaking, listening, writing, and grammar skills.
Earlier in my career, I taught Spanish at Bridgeport Public Schools and worked with The Spanish Language School, expanding my experience in language instruction across both in-person and virtual learning environments.
I’m passionate about culturally responsive education, language acquisition, and empowering students to become confident global communicators.
